Centennial, CO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Centennial?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os de Lujo Estudio en Centennial | $1,576 | $975 | $2,399 |
| Apartamentos de Lujo 1 Dormitorios en Centennial | $1,851 | $900 | $9,581 |
| Apartamentos de Lujo 2 Dormitorios en Centennial | $2,440 | $1,199 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os de Lujo 3 Dormitorios en Centennial | $3,060 | $1,575 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os de Lujo 4 Dormitorios en Centennial | $3,274 | $2,241 | $4,181 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Centennial
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Centennial?
Actualmente hay 122 Apartamentos Estudios en Centennial con alquileres que van desde $975 hasta $2,399, con un precio medio de $1,576.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Centennial?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Centennial varian entre $900 y $9,581 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,851
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Centennial?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Centennial van desde $1,199 hasta $12,433.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,440
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Centennial?
En estos momentos hay 131 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Centennial en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,575 y $20,857 - con una media de $3,060 para el lugar.
